An Experimental Benchmark for Geoacoustic Inversion Methods

Over the past 25 years, there has been significant research activity in development and application of methods for inverting acoustical field data to estimate parameters geoacoustic models ocean bottom. The ability to predict the sound field in shallow water envirnments depends to a large degree on having adequate knowledge of the geoacoustic properties of the bottom. This paper applies parallel tempering within a Bayesian formulation for strongly nonlinear geoacoustic inverse problems. Bayesian geoacoustic inversion consists of sampling the posterior probability density (PPD) of seabed parameters to estimate integral properties, such as marginal probability distributions, based on ocean acoustic data and prior information.
